Dr.Groot Intensive Anti-Hair-Loss System: How to Build a Complete Regimen
A single shampoo can reduce shedding to a point - but for meaningful results with active hair loss, layering a shampoo, a leave-on tonic, and a treatment targets the follicle at multiple points in the day. Dr.Groot's Intensive Care line is built for exactly this kind of regimen. This guide explains how each product type fits into the routine and how to pick the specific variants that match your scalp.
Step 1: The Intensive Care Shampoo
Start with one of the Intensive Care shampoos as the base of your routine. The core formula (available in 190 ml, 200 ml, 400 ml, 700 ml, and 870 ml) delivers peptide actives and DHT-blocking plant extracts during the wash. If your scalp feels hot or itchy, swap the core formula for the Scalp Cooling variant (400 ml), which adds a menthol complex to address scalp inflammation alongside shedding. Massage into the scalp for 60 to 90 seconds before rinsing.
Step 2: Leave-On Scalp Tonic
After washing, a leave-on tonic extends active exposure on the scalp across the rest of the day - the critical advantage over a shampoo that rinses off. Dr.Groot offers two options:
- Multiperfection Intensive Care Scalp Tonic (50 ml) - a concentrated drop-application tonic targeting individual scalp zones. Apply to the parting or areas of visible thinning.
- Intensive Care Scalp Cooling Tonic (150 ml) - a spray tonic that covers the full scalp with a cooling sensation. Good for people who want broad scalp coverage rather than spot treatment.
Step 3: Protein Cream Treatment
The Multiperfection Hair Loss Intensive Care Protein Cream Treatment (250 ml) is a rinse-out step used two to three times per week instead of a regular conditioner. It adds structural protein to the hair shaft and a targeted dose of scalp actives, bridging the gap between the scalp focus of the shampoo and the cosmetic finish of a conditioner. Apply from mid-length to ends, leave for two to three minutes, and rinse.
The Complete Routine
A practical daily routine with these products:
- Wash with Intensive Care shampoo (daily or every other day).
- Condition with the Protein Cream Treatment two to three times per week.
- After towel-drying, apply the scalp tonic to the root zone while hair is still damp.
- Style as normal - the tonic does not require rinsing.
On days you do not use the treatment, a lightweight conditioner from mid-length to ends is sufficient.
Who This System Is For
The full three-step system is best suited to people with moderate to significant active shedding - visibly more hair on the pillow, in the brush, or at the drain than before. For mild or early-stage thinning, the shampoo alone or the shampoo plus a single tonic may be enough. For people mainly interested in scalp maintenance rather than treatment, the Adict fragrance line or the standard Dr.Groot shampoos without the intensive-care active stack are a better everyday fit.
What to Expect and When
Reduced daily shed count is usually the first sign that the system is working - typically noticeable at the four-to-six week mark. Visible regrowth takes three months or more. If you are not seeing any reduction in shedding after eight weeks of consistent three-step use, consider a dermatologist visit to rule out androgenic alopecia or thyroid-related causes that require prescription treatment.

What products make up Dr.Groot's Intensive anti-hair-loss system?
The core system includes: the Intensive Care shampoo (available in sizes from 190 ml to 870 ml), the Scalp Cooling Tonic (150 ml spray) or Multiperfection Scalp Tonic (50 ml drop), and the Protein Cream Treatment (250 ml rinse-out). Each step targets hair loss at a different point - the shampoo during washing, the tonic all day as a leave-on, and the treatment as a twice-weekly structural protein dose.
What is the difference between the Multiperfection Tonic and the Cooling Tonic?
The Multiperfection Intensive Care Scalp Tonic (50 ml) is a concentrated drop formula for targeted application to thinning zones like the parting or temples. The Scalp Cooling Tonic (150 ml) is a spray that covers the full scalp with a cooling sensation and a broader active dose. Use the drop tonic for spot treatment, the spray tonic if you want full scalp coverage.
How many times a week should I apply the Dr.Groot Protein Cream Treatment?
Two to three times per week is the recommended frequency. Apply it after shampooing instead of your regular conditioner, leave it on for two to three minutes, then rinse. On wash days where you skip the treatment, use a lightweight conditioner on the mid-lengths and ends instead.
Should I use the Intensive Care core shampoo or the Cooling variant?
Use the Cooling variant if your scalp feels hot, itchy, or inflamed - particularly after washing or in warm weather. The menthol complex in the Cooling formula helps calm the micro-inflammation that accelerates follicle miniaturization. If your scalp is comfortable and your main concern is shedding volume, the core Intensive Care formula is sufficient.
When should I expect to see results from the full system?
Reduced daily shedding is usually the first sign, typically noticeable after four to six weeks of consistent use. Visible density improvement takes longer - three months is a realistic first checkpoint for the full three-step system. The tonic and treatment combination tends to accelerate the timeline compared to shampoo-only use.
Do I need to use all three steps, or can I start with just the shampoo?
You can start with just the shampoo. For mild or early-stage shedding, the shampoo alone is often enough to see a reduction. The full three-step system is recommended for moderate to significant active shedding - more than about 100 hairs a day, or visible thinning at the parting or temples.
Should I apply the scalp tonic on wet or dry hair?
Apply it on damp hair after towel-drying, before styling. Damp hair allows better distribution across the scalp and the formula absorbs slightly faster than on fully dry hair. Do not rinse it out - it is a leave-on product.
Is the full system safe on color-treated hair?
Yes. The Intensive Care shampoo and Protein Cream Treatment are color-safe. The Scalp Cooling Tonic contains menthol, which is generally tolerated on color-treated hair, but if your scalp is very sensitized from recent bleaching, the cooling sensation may feel more intense - patch-test first in that case.
What is the most economical way to try the system before committing to large sizes?
Start with the 190 ml or 200 ml Intensive Care shampoo to trial the formula. Add the 50 ml Multiperfection Scalp Tonic, which is a small-format commitment. Only move to the 700 ml or 870 ml shampoo sizes once you confirm the system suits your scalp - those larger sizes are the better value once you know the formula works for you.
My thinning is concentrated at the parting. Which tonic should I use?
The Multiperfection Intensive Care Scalp Tonic (50 ml drop formula) is the better choice for targeted spot application. Its drop applicator lets you apply precisely to the parting or temples rather than covering the whole scalp evenly. The spray tonic is more efficient for general full-scalp coverage.

Is the three-step system suitable for everyone with hair loss?
It suits people with androgenic or reactive hair loss. It is not a medical treatment for alopecia areata or scarring alopecia, which require a dermatologist. If you have been losing hair rapidly for more than six months without improvement from topical products, see a doctor to rule out causes beyond the scope of cosmetic treatment.
